PH&N Institutional is RBC Global Asset Management’s (RBC GAM) institutional asset management business in Canada. We manage over $100 billion in assets on behalf of Canadian organizations including companies, governments, unions, institutions, not-for-profit organizations, family offices, and Aboriginal communities.

Job Summary
The PH&N Institutional Analyst Co-op Intern is a junior member of the PH&N Institutional team, based in Toronto. This Intern will work with our team to support client service and development. The ideal candidate will be from a business, finance, accounting, or related program; has an excellent command of MS Office, a flair for data and numbers, as well as strong interpersonal skills, and a solid interest in asset management. Most importantly, this student is enthusiastic, client-service oriented, and has a keen attention to detail.
